The Suzuki GSX1300R Hayabusa revolutionized the motorcycle world in 1999, becoming the first mass-produced bike to break the 300km/h barrier. This powerhouse immediately captivated North American riders, cementing its status as Suzuki’s flagship model. Replacing the GSX-R1100W, the Hayabusa boasted:
Key Features
- Sleek Design: Aerodynamic fairing emphasizing airflow.
- Performance: 1,298cc water-cooled, 4-stroke inline-4 engine.
- Power: 175ps at 9,800 rpm.
The Hayabusa’s impressive specs and styling made it an instant icon.
Technical Data / Specifications
| Model | GSX1300R Hayabusa |
|---|---|
| Release Year | 1999 |
| Type | Sport Bike |
| Length | 2,140 mm |
| Width | 740 mm |
| Height | 1,155 mm |
| Wheelbase | 1,485 mm |
| Ground Clearance | 120 mm |
| Seat Height | 805 mm |
| Dry Weight | 217 kg |
| Passenger Capacity | 2 |
| Engine | 4-stroke, liquid-cooled |
| Cylinders | 4 (inline) |
| Displacement | 1,298 cc |
| Valve Train | DOHC |
| Valves/Cylinder | 4 |
| Bore x Stroke | 81 mm x 63 mm |
| Compression Ratio | 11:1 |
| Max Power | 175 PS |
| Fuel System | Electronic Fuel Injection |
| Fuel Capacity | 21 L |
| Fuel Type | Premium gasoline |
| Starter | Electric |
| Ignition | Digital transistorized |
| Spark Plugs | CR9E (x4) |
| Battery | FT12A-BS (12V 36.0kC/10HR) |
| Engine Oil Capacity | 4.0 L (total), 3.1 L (oil change) |
| Recommended Oil | 10W-40 SAE viscosity |
| Clutch | Wet, multi-plate |
| Transmission | 6-speed, constant mesh |
| Final Drive | Chain |
| Front Sprocket | 17 teeth |
| Rear Sprocket | 40 teeth |
| Chain Size | 530 |
| Frame | Aluminum twin-spar |
| Rake | 24.1° |
| Trail | 97 mm |
| Front Brake | Dual hydraulic disc |
| Rear Brake | Hydraulic disc |
| Brake Fluid | DOT 4 |
| Front Suspension | Inverted telescopic fork |
| Rear Suspension | Link-type, mono-shock |
| Front Tire | 120/70ZR17 (radial, tubeless) |
| Rear Tire | 190/50ZR17 (radial, tubeless) |
| Headlight | 65W (Hi), 55W (Lo) |
